Sessions
June 22, 2021 -- 7:00-8:30 p.m. EDT
This session will introduce the course. The session will define connections, forces and how forces are transmitted. Then, it will discuss how connection design is based on first principles, without the aid of complex computer models and with little codification. The session will also look at how engineering has changed over the years with the use of computer. The session ends with the application of vigilance to steel design, from the design phase through the review of shop and erection drawings.
June 29, 2021 -- 7:00-8:30 p.m. EDT
This session will focus on the responsibilities, relationships and communication among the various parties involved in the connection design process. It will discuss how delegated connection design is addressed in the AISC Code of Standard Practice. Ways in which proper communication between the engineers can be maintained to ensure the safety of the structure while also addressing concerns about contract management will also be presented. Finally, some general tips for those wishing to perform delegated connection design will be provided.
July 27, 2021 -- 7:00-8:30 p.m. EDT
This session will review Lower and Upper Bound Theorems and look at it from a practical approach: satisfying equilibrium, not exceeding any limit states, and taking measures to ensure ductility. The session will discuss the part strength and stiffness play in applying engineering judgment to connection design. The effect of decisions about force distribution on economy will also be discussed.

This session will review design example myths and examine suitability and applicability of specification provisions. Understanding design assumptions, when they are appropriate and when they are a problem will lead to a better understanding of design examples and prevent their misuse.
August 24, 2021 -- 7:00-8:30 p.m. EDT
This session will take a deep dive into extended shear tabs and will draw heavily from a design example. Key design considerations will be reviewed including strength of a bolted connection, block shear patterns, shear lag models, rotational ductility of plate, yield line analysis and shear rupture strength of column web at connection, plate stability check, and more.
